snowflake vs athena

At least we could not find any mention of such a feature.The other type of caching is result caching. Extrapolated to 1 TB that gives us 827s or ~14 minutes. Compare this to other data warehouse platforms. There aren’t too many knobs or parameters to set or tune.

Athena is a blackbox when it comes to scaling and concurrency. You don’t have to worry about ORC or Parquet, or compression. Athena is mainly supported by AWS tools such as Quicksight etc.Both platforms support JSON. Amazon then adopted the model and released AWS Athena in early 2017. Uli has architected and delivered data warehouses in Europe, North America, and South East Asia. With Snowflake you have to perform considerably less ETL work.

In this blog post we look at the commonalities and differences between the Snowflake cloud data warehouse and the AWS Athena query service. As per Snowflake philosophy everything is taken care off for you.

At the same time you get superior functionality and performance for a similar or even lower price tag.Have you had any experience with AWS Athena, PrestoDB, or Snowflake? If your company is already working with AWS, then Redshift might seem like the natural choice (and with good reason). We could not find any way to scale a query by throwing hardware/money at the problem. Quite amazing. Snowflake is only available in the cloud on AWS and Azure.Both Snowflake and Athena come with SDKs. For Snowflake this happens automatically. But it will not get you very far in terms of automating the whole conversion process from XML/JSON to relational data.Athena is built on top of Presto DB and could in theory be installed in your own data centre. This is quite similar to the BigQuery model where the user does not have any control over scaling individual queries.Snowflake has unlimited concurrency. For Athena it is a manual process. There are no knobs to tune or administer. It shouldn’t come as a surprise then that Athena does not have any of the mature features you would expect from a relational data warehouse platform such as ACID, transactions etc. The use case is very limited.

It is all done for you. It is based on Presto DB, a SQL engine with its roots in the Hadoop world.Storage on Athena is immutable, which means that you can’t update, upsert, or delete individual records.

This pricing model for data analysis was pioneered by Google (BigQuery) and Snowflake. Both are fully automated on Snowflake.Both Snowflake and Athena offer the usual security features such as encryption, authentication and authorisation.Snowflake has a security feature that allows you to secure data at the column and row level.With Snowflake you can set up a multi-tenant environment and only expose certain data sets to some of your users. The query executed in 316s. You don’t need any DBAs either.

Upgrades, backups etc. What is Snowflake? you could spin up a virtual warehouse for a demanding ETL job or another one for your power users. Both services follow a pay as you go model. The cost stays constant.

before you are ready to rock.

Amazon Athena is an interactive query service that makes it easy to analyze data in Amazon S3 using standard SQL. Pricing starts at $2 per hour (minimum of 1 minute billed; by the second thereafter. With Athena you pay for storage and the amount of data that is scanned during a query. Combined with AWS Glue, Athena is even able to auto-generate schemas for you. However, with BigQuery you are charged for the raw/uncompressed data whereas for Athena you pay for the data (either compressed or in raw format depending on your scenario).

We discuss the limitations of this further down in the post.Snowflake is a proper relational data warehouse platform and supports transactions, different isolation levels, ACID, read consistency and multi version concurrency control (MVCC).

You can request an increase of this limit by contacting AWS support.Snowflake comes with a mature cost based optimizer (CBO).

We use Cookies to improve your browsing experience on our Site. Partitioning and clustering (similar in concept is bucketing on Athena) are manual processes on Athena.

You can achieve something similar on Snowflake using Fivetran and similar tools.

And even then you better be careful with your queries. Athena is serverless, so there is no infrastructure to manage, and you pay only for the queries that you run. We see Snowflake slightly ahead, e.g. Athena bills only for run queries while Snowflake puts servers in sleep mode after a few minutes of …

AWS Athena is built on top of open source technology Presto DB.

The result of CBO planning can be examined using You don’t need to gather statistics in Athena either. Yes, in Snowflake you have to load your data and create a schema, but the platform takes care of everything else for you.

Compare verified reviews from the IT community of Amazon Web Services (AWS) vs Snowflake in Data Management Solutions for Analytics

However, as I have outlined in my article on Both engines offer a mature set of SQL features.

Snowflake has its roots in the world of relational databases.Athena is positioned as a query service for running queries against data that already sits on S3. You get stuff done 2x, 4x, 8x, 16x etc. This is very different to a traditional MPP database such as Redshift, Teradata, Vertica etc.

Ungli Full Movie Mp4moviez, Chinese Lily Allen, Allen And Hanburys Website, Fortnite Kingsman, Home Bargains Fire Bin, Go Green Activities For Students, Novartis Switzerland, Driver San Francisco Pc, San Jose Zip Code, Busted Mugshots Florida, Harjit Gill Dentist, Avancemos 3 Unit Resource Book Answers, Sivaji The Boss Cast, Connected Mcgraw-hill Com School 3rd Grade, Ungli Full Movie Mp4moviez, International University Of Japan Website, Dragon Teeth Drawing, The Kill Order James Dashner Movie, LEGO 41902 DOTS Sparkly Unicorn Bracelet(392)Number Of Pieces33 PiecesMinimum Age6 YearsTheme—, Actress Peeples, Kate Berlant John Early, Eliud Kipchoge Marathon Pace Per Km,

Posted by / September 11, 2020